Members of the Andhra Pradesh ST Commission, K. Malleswara Rao and K. Sairam, today visited tribal welfare educational institutions in Visakhapatnam to review facilities and interact with students.
They inspected the Tribal Welfare Gurukul Pratibha School and College for Girls, Gurukul Boys School at Marikavalasa, and the Tribal Welfare Girls’ Hostel at MVP Colony.
The commission members interacted with students and parents, shared lunch with the students, and appreciated the management and quality of food provided. They also encouraged students appearing for the ongoing Class 10 public examinations and wished them success.
At the girls’ hostel, they enquired about student welfare and facilities and distributed monthly cosmetic kits to the students. District Tribal Welfare and Empowerment officials, Gurukul principals, hostel welfare officers, and staff accompanied them during the visit.
